USN-3554-1: curl vulnerabilities
USN-3554-1: curl vulnerabilities Ubuntu Security Notice USN-3554-1 31st January, 2018 curl vulnerabilities A security issue affects these releases of Ubuntu and its derivatives: Ubuntu 17.10 Ubuntu 16.04 LTS Ubuntu 14.04 LTS Summary Several security issues were fixed in curl. Software description curl – HTTP, HTTPS, and FTP client and client libraries Details It was discovered that curl incorrectly handled certain data. An attackercould possibly use this to cause a denial of service or even to get accessto sensitive data. This issue only affected Ubuntu 16.04 LTS and Ubuntu 17.10. It was discovered that curl could accidentally leak authentication data.An attacker could possibly use this to get access to sensitive information.(CVE-2018-1000007) Update instructions The problem can be corrected by updating your system to the following package version: Ubuntu 17.10: libcurl3-nss 7.55.1-1ubuntu2.3 curl 7.55.1-1ubuntu2.3 libcurl3-gnutls 7.55.1-1ubuntu2.3 libcurl3 7.55.1-1ubuntu2.3 Ubuntu 16.04 LTS: libcurl3-nss [ more… ]
